
The Warden’s Codex – The Omen Reader
Systemless Sourcebook by Yoru Creative Studio
“THE PLAYERS KNOW WHAT THE DICE SAY. THE WARDEN KNOWS WHAT THE DICE MEAN.”
The Warden’s Codex Vol. VI: The Omen Reader turns its gaze to the invisible threads of information, truth, and revelation that run through your campaign. This system-agnostic toolkit is explicitly designed for the Game Master who understands that true knowledge in a living world is never merely delivered or filed away; it is scattered, partial, distorted, and shaped by the hands that preserved it.
By moving away from arbitrary skill checks for essential clues and establishing a structured philosophy of revelation, this manual gives you the tools to turn simple investigation into an immersive dialogue with the world itself. Whether you are running a slow-burn investigative mystery, a grand political conspiracy, or an ancient ruin exploration, The Omen Reader equips you to build an environment that feels deeply legible to attentive players.
Toolkit Features:
- The Three Questions & Philosophy of Knowledge: Instantly anchor any piece of information in reality by establishing who created it and why, what time and circumstance have eroded or altered since, and which competing factions actively seek to possess or destroy it.
- The Signal & Noise System: Master the architecture of clues by layering world details across three distinct tiers—ensuring critical facts (Signal) remain accessible without mandatory roll-gating, rewarding deep mechanical inquiry with context (Context), and surrounding it with authentic ambient texture (Noise).
- Eight Structural Discovery Frameworks: Deploy dynamic architectures for delivering revelations rather than static text dumps: The Document, The Witness, The Physical Trace, The Rumour, The Omen, The Gap, The Misidentification, and The Confession.
- Comprehensive Random Generation Tables: Utilize d20 and d8 generation tools to spontaneously draft observable omens, distorted urban rumours, degraded document conditions, witness motivations for silence, missing historical gaps, and immediate consequences for learning dangerous truths.
- Ready-to-Play Revelation Seeds: Features ten plug-and-play discovery scenarios (including The Annotated Map, The Missing Month, The Collective Dream, and The Palimpsest), each equipped with underlying sources, narrative complications, and multiple resolution paths to instantly drop into any campaign.
